It's a common misconception that Roman gladiators were slaves. Certainly many of them were. However many of them were also free men. In many cases they were actually very wealthy free men. They didn't fight because they had to or because they owed money to a wealthy patron. They simply fought for the thrill and the glory

Adrenaline junkies have always been among us and it's just part of human nature. I certainly fall into that category as I enjoy flying stunt planes and doing competition aerobatics. To many people that looks crazy and unnecessarily dangerous but I get a great sense of peace from it. Adrenaline brings focus and concentration that makes the rest of the world melt away. All of the background noise in your head just stops and you are totally living in the moment.
